Designated as "sub-prowlers," they have extremely limited capabilities and are used mostly as exfiltration craft to escape combat situations with stealth and ease. The Black Cat subprowlers have [[Shaw-Fujikawa Translight Engine|Slipspace capacitor]] of limited use; the capacitor has enough charge for about four hours. Once the capacitor exceeded this duration, the vessel would not be able to enter slipspace.

Black Cats are routinely used on high-risk ops so that [[UNSC Special Forces]] can retreat quickly and easily. Each sub-prowler can hold approximately 38 [[SPARTAN-III Program|SPARTAN-IIIs]].

==Operational history==

Eight such craft were inserted for the SPARTAN-IIIs during [[Operation: TORPEDO]] in [[2545]], but only one was used because only two Spartans, [[Lucy-B091]] and [[Tom-B292]], survived the engagement.
